Spektrum seeks an experienced Senior System Engineer to support the NCIA NATO environment in Mons, Belgium. You will handle Level 2/3 tickets for critical JSSC services, participate in daily stand-ups, and contribute to workshops and testing activities.
Your duties include patch management, outage coordination, and collaboration with cross-functional teams to ensure secure, reliable IT services for NATO operations. Fluency in English is essential.

The NATO Communications and Information Agency (NCI Agency) is NATO’s principal C3 capability deliverer and CIS service provider. It provides, maintains and defends the NATO enterprise-wide information technology infrastructure to enable Allies to consult together under Article IV, and, when required, stand together in the face of attack under Article V.
To provide these critical services, in the modern evolving dynamic environment the NCI Agency needs to build and maintain high performance-engaged workforce. The NCI Agency workforce strategically consists of three major categorise’s: NATO International Civilians (NIC)’s, Military (Mil), and Interim Workforce Consultants (IWC)’s. The IWCs are a critical part of the overall NCI Agency workforce and make up approximately 15 percent of the total workforce.
